  • Notes
  • At the front, the full-wall scale, and, below, the tuning knob, an on-off selector and the volume slider. Behind, the FM/AM selector, the socket for a headset and the socket for the power supply, as well as access to the battery compartment. Changing the voltage can be done from the outside with the help of a screwdriver. On the upper side the telescopic antenna, which at rest remains outside the radio, 6 sections, 81 cm.
    Handle completely made of plastic, rigid, with full travel.
    Measured taking protrusions into account and weighed without batteries.

    See also D2130 /10, from which it differs, at least aesthetically, for the presence of the orange colour on the front right side of the radio: the radio code and two hints under the volume knob, instead of the blue colour, which instead characterises the D2130/10.
